## Runbook: Fan-out Backpressure (Pylon Notify)

When the Pylon Notify queue depth exceeds 50k, throttle the fan-out workers before releasing. Scale the consumer pool to 12, confirm the dead-letter rate is flat, and verify the broker credentials are loaded in the release environment. The signing credential for the throttle API goes on the next line of the env file.

sealed setting: LEDGER_TOKEN5=6d086

## Tuning

The receipt mailer (Almsgate) batches donation receipts and sends through the Thornquay relay. On-call: if the queue backs up, resist the urge to crank batch size — the relay rate-limits per connection, and bigger batches just mean bigger retries. Scale worker count first, then shorten the flush interval. Dedupe window must stay longer than the retry horizon or donors get duplicate receipts, which generates tickets. All knobs live in one place and are read at worker start. Current production values follow.

tuning table, kajop-yafof:
QUOTAS = {
    "wenath": 10,
    "ulaael": 5,
}

Welcome to Coinsprig reviews! Our biggest recurring bug is rounding in currency conversion — we always convert in minor units with banker's rounding, never floats. Flag any PR that multiplies decimals directly. Conversion rates come from the Ledgermere feed, and the feed's access token sits in rates.env right after this line.

sealed setting: RELAY_SECRET3=a28

## Break-Glass: PixHoard Image Cache

New folks: if the PixHoard image cache leaks memory and OOMs the Renner nodes, don't wait for approvals. Restart via the break-glass account, file an incident, and notify the cache owner. Access is audited. The break-glass account unlocks with the recovery passphrase below.

recovery phrase for kagaf-yajof: fraax-quenwyn-lamion